The Challenge

CIPD are the professional body for HR & People Development with more than 160,000 members globally. They had recently identified a new strategy and organisation structure geared to driving rapid growth in key new markets (e.g. Asia Pacific). This was combined with significant investment in terms of both resources and technology.​

They now needed to ensure that the organisational changes were fully aligned to the CIPD’s strategic priorities in order to deliver a fully customer-centric organisation that drives efficiency in activities and cost.​​

Our Approach

We conducted a full metro map review in three broad phases.​

  • Phase 1 covered the highest-level design. We conducted a full as-is review of the organisation, including more than 30 interviews, and multiple focus groups. We then worked with the CEO to define the high-level structure of the organisation and the composition of his executive team​
  • In phase 2 we worked with the new executive team to determine exactly how work should be divided up between the departments and how each department should be structured. To do this we went back around the metro map for each department and brought in numerous people from the organisation to provide input during a ‘design week’. This consisted of five consecutive day-long workshops, in a ‘lock-in’ environment.​
  • In phase 3 we provided a more light-touch implementation support to each of the directorates, as well as a deep dive into one or two specific areas such as technology strategy.

Key Outcomes

  • With the CEO, we designed an operating model and high level structure of the entire organisation, and assisted in constructing the new executive team​
  • We enabled individual departments to define their exact role within the organisation, and how they could best organise themselves to achieve that​
  • We worked with the departments to identify what their key processes were, and redesigned them where necessary​
  • We helped define a new technology strategy which aligned with the vision of the organisation​
  • The wider leadership team in CIPD were engaged and aligned to the new strategy​
  • Implemented ongoing work-streams and sprints to continue to drive transformation
